Supported Cryptocurrencies and Wallets
Crypto casinos in the UK support a wide regalia of digital currencies, with Bitcoin (BTC), Ethereum (ETH), Litecoin (LTC), and Tether (USDT) being the most common. Many platforms also accept emerging altcoins like Ripple (XRP) and Dogecoin (DOGE). To deposit, players need a personal cryptocurrency wallet—either a hardware wallet like Account book or a software billfold such as MetaMask or Trust Wallet. Transactions happen via blockchain networks: for instance, Bitcoin uses its possess blockchain, while Ethereum-based tokens rely on the ERC-20 standard. This decentralised approach agency funds move directly from the customer’s billfold to the casino’s address, bypassing traditional banking intermediaries. Consequently, deposits are often credited within minutes, though confirmation times vary by network—Bitcoin typically takes 10–30 minutes, whereas Litecoin or Solana can settle in seconds. Withdrawals follow the same process, with the casino sending crypto directly to the player’s wallet. This peer-to-peer mechanism not only accelerates transactions but also reduces reliance on banks, which can be particularly advantageous for UK players seeking faster access to their winnings.
Anonymity and Privacy Considerations
Ace of the main attractions of crypto casinos is the enhanced privacy they offer. Unlike traditional online casinos that require extensive personal details and bank account information, crypto sites often function with just an email address and a wallet ID. Transactions are recorded on public blockchains, but they are pseudonymous—meaning the wallet addresses are not directly linked to a player’s real-world identicalness. However, this anonymity is not rank; UK-licensed crypto casinos must still comply with anti-money laundering (AML) regulations, which may involve verifying identity for large withdrawals or suspicious activity. Players should also be aware that blockchain analysis can sometimes trace transactions back to an individual, especially if they use centralised exchanges to purchase crypto. For heightened privacy, some players opt for privacy-focused coins like Monero (XMR) or use mixers, though these may not be accepted by all casinos. At last, while crypto provides a level of anonymity, it is not a guarantee of complete invisibility, and players should understand the equilibrate between secrecy and regulatory compliance.
Speed and Efficiency of Blockchain Payments
The speed of blockchain payments is a defining vantage of crypto casinos. Traditional banking methods such as bank transfers or credit card deposits can take several days to process, especially for withdrawals. In contrast, cryptocurrency transactions are typically processed within minutes, thanks to the decentralised nature of blockchain networks. Bitcoin transactions, for example, are confirmed in about 10–30 transactions, while Ethereum’s network handles transfers in around 15 seconds. Newer blockchains like Solana or Polygon can achieve finality in under a secondly, making them ideal for instant gaming deposits. This efficiency is especially beneficial for UK players who want to start playing without time lag or access their winnings quickly. Additionally, because there are no intermediary banks, transaction fees are often lower than traditional payment methods, though they can spike during network congestion. Some casinos also offer zero-fee deposits for certain cryptocurrencies. Overall, the hurrying and cost-effectiveness of blockchain payments enhance the user experience, allowing players to concentrate on the gaming rather than waiting for funds to crystallize.
